The National FFA Organization is a national organization of 449,814 members preparing for leadership and careers in the science, business and technology or agriculture. The organization has 7,241 local chapters located throughout the United States, Puerto Rico, Guam and the Virgin Islands.
The National FFA Organization mission is to make a positive difference in the lives of students by developing their potential for premier leadership, personal growth and career success through agricultural education. This mission is being accomplished at the J. Frank Hillyard FFA Chapter. Many activities take place at Hillyard FFA to help students learn more about leadership. Students participate in the Middle School FFA Contests; conduct semester meetings; participate in the Broadway High School Homecoming Parade; sell Poinsettias in the fall and bedding plants in the spring from the FFA Greenhouse; and traveling, which is another exciting part of being in the FFA. Students attend the National FFA Convention each year. One of the highlights of the year is to travel to Blacksburg, VA for the Virginia FFA Convention. Students participate in contests, attend convention sessions with motivational speakers and meet FFA members from across the state.
Currently, we have over 100 students enrolled in Agriscience with 100% membership in the FFA. The JFH FFA Chapter will also be recognized as a Superior Chapter at this year's FFA State Convention. .
